A Battery Management System (BMS) is an electronic. . A Battery Management System (BMS) is the brain and safety layer of any lithium battery pack. It monitors cells, protects against abuse, balances differences between cells, estimates state of charge/health, and communicates with the rest of the device or vehicle. Understanding how BMS technology works is essential for anyone involved with lithium-ion applications.
